Comprehensive Definitions & Senses
2 senses- 1
One of two or more characters or glyphs with shapes that are identical or very similar, often causing confusion in reading or computing.
"The security system detected a potential phishing attack that used a homoglyph to mimic a legitimate domain name." - 2
A character in one writing system that looks identical to a character in a completely different writing system.
"Latin 'a' and Cyrillic 'а' can act as homoglyphs in internationalized domain name spoofing."

Linguistic Origin & Historical Etymology
Derived from the Greek roots 'homo-', meaning 'same', and 'glyphe', meaning 'carving' or 'inscription'. The term emerged in modern typography and digital security contexts in the late 20th century to describe characters that share identical or nearly identical visual appearances.
